Apatite ores processing for REE as by-product has become more attractive recently (Stone et al., 2016; Wang et al., 2010). The phosphate rock production in the world was 255 Mt in 2016 and 263 Mt in 2017 according to the USGS report (2018). The phosphate mineral as it exists in the ground is not soluble and is hard for the plant to access. To provide the plant with the phosphate it needs, in a form it can take up through its roots, the phosphate rock is converted to phosphoric acid. It is that acid that is used to make fertilizer. A slurry pipeline will be connected to a chemical processing plant that will produce the rare-earth rich intermediate products. A waste management facility will be built to manage the waste streams including waste rock from mining, tailings, and chemical processing residues that will contain phosphate, thorium, and small amounts of uranium.
